Vipers climb to fifth in CJHL Top 15

The Canadian Junior Hockey League (CJHL) announced today its Top 15 rankings for the week of January 19th to January 25th. Last week’s rankings and the leagues in which the teams belong to are in parenthesis.

The CJHL Top 15 as of Monday, January 26th:

1. (1) Humboldt Broncos (SJHL)
2. (2) Spruce Grove Saints (AJHL)
3. (5) Georgetown Raiders (OJHL)
4. (3) Salmon Arm Silverbacks (BCHL)
5. (8) Vernon Vipers (BCHL)
6. (6) Couchiching Terriers (OJHL)
7. (9) Winnipeg Saints (MJHL) 
8. (7) Pembroke Lumber Kings (CJHL)
9. (4) Grande Prairie Storm (AJHL)
10. (10) Portage Terriers (MJHL)
11. (11) Les Cougars du College Champlain – Sherbrooke (LHJAAAQ)
12. (12) Brooks Bandits (AJHL)
13. (14) Summerside Western Capitals (MJAHL)
14. (13) Fort William North Stars (SIJHL)
15. (15) North Bay Skyhawks (NOJHL)

Honorable mention goes to the Powell River Kings (BCHL), Cowichan Valley Capitals (BCHL), Okotoks Oilers (AJHL), Sherwood Park Crusaders (AJHL), Oakville Blades (OJHL), Kingston Voyageurs (OJHL), Soo Thunderbirds (NOJHL), and the Miramichi Timberwolves (MJAHL).

The rankings are based upon a variety of factors which includes the league in which the teams belong to, their winning percentage, their win-loss record, total points accumulated, their goals-for versus goals-against ratio, amongst other factors.
